Gas chromatography–mass spectrometry analysis and comprehensive evaluation of antibacterial, antioxidant and anti‐inflammatory properties of <scp> <i>T</i> </scp> <i>hymus capitatus</i> extracts from <scp>L</scp> ibya

2026Open accessUniversity of Gezira

Abstract

Abstract Background The emergence of multidrug‐resistant bacteria necessitates the development of alternative therapeutic approaches. Thymus capitatus , a Mediterranean medicinal plant, has been traditionally used to treat various ailments, but its bioactive potential from Libyan origins remains underexplored. Results The ethanol extract demonstrated superior bioactivity, significantly inhibiting S. aureus (37.3 ± 2.51 mm) and P. vulgaris (20.3 ± 0.75 mm). GC–MS analysis revealed 18 compounds, with thymol (35.07%) as the major constituent. The ethanolic extract showed potent bactericidal activity against S. aureus (MIC = 62.5 μg/mL, MBC = 125 μg/mL, MBC/MIC = 2). Both extracts exhibited concentration‐dependent anti‐inflammatory activity, with IC 50 values of 244.51 μg/mL (ethanolic) and 251.33 μg/mL (aqueous). The ethanolic extract showed substantial antioxidant potential (IC 50 = 189.4 ± 0.01 μg/mL), whereas both extracts were non‐toxic (LD 50 &gt; 1000 μg/mL). Conclusion These in vitro findings suggest that T. capitatus extracts possess significant therapeutic potential, supporting their traditional use. GC–MS confirmed thymol as the principal bioactive marker. However, further in vivo studies are necessary to validate these findings.
